Arapahoe approves Shelco street contracts, library parking cost-share and $25,000 change-order cap

City Council of the City of Arapahoe, Nebraska · July 7, 2026

The council approved several Shelco construction contracts and change orders at the July 7 meeting. The motion, moved by Carpenter and seconded by Middagh, authorized Contract 6 (6th Street from Locust to Oak), Contract 7 (a parking lot shared between the Library and Ag Valley with Ag Valley contributing half the cost), and change orders for Contract 3 capped at $25,000 for Thumper repairs north of Chestnut on 4th, 5th and 6th Streets. The roll-call vote recorded ayes from Carpenter, Middagh, tenBensel, Polston, Kreutzer and Paulsen.

The council also recorded a payment to Shelco of $114,952.00 in the claims listing included in the minutes. The motion did not enumerate total project budgets or contract line-item breakdowns in the minutes; finance and contract files are the expected sources for detailed contract amounts and schedules.
